Draper 60792 Digital Multimeter With Backlight
This is an excellent digital multimeter available at a cracking price. It’s a perfect multimeter to have at home for checking fuses, batteries and so on.
In the box you can expect to get the 60792 multimeter, a 9V battery, probes and little rubber caps to protect the probe tips.
But the Draper 60792 digital multimeter is not just suited for home use. Being very portable and reliable it is a great tool to use. Plus, at the bargain price you are not going to be overly upset if it gets lost or damaged.
Many people consider the model below this but for the extra couple of pounds, the backlit version makes it so much easier to use. You probably won’t realise how much it helps until you use your multimeter in a poorly lit area, which you’ll find yourself doing surprisingly frequently.
If you want advanced functions then you’d be best considering one of the other models in the range. However, if you are after a basic good quality multimeter then this is the one for you. The Draper name is well known for it’s quality and the 60792 digital multimeter is no exception.

“The first impression is that it feels right and fits neatly in the hand. The outer cover is removable allowing access to the batteries. The display is good and the general build quality is high. I like that you can store the previous reading and that there is a backlight. The leads are well designed, sharp pointed with additional protective covers.

“I have used this type of meter for several years, it is compact and has all facilities and necessary accuracy for general purpose DIY use. I bought this to replace one I damaged, only disadvantage is it is not fused but that is easily remedied by putting an external inline fuse in one test lead. Good value for money.”
